James Cameron recently revealed to Stuff NZ that he’s screened an early cut of Avatar: Fire and Ash to a select few people, and if the early reactions are anything to go by, the filmmaker has makes another epic chapter in the ongoing story that fans will love.

Cameron shared: “I’ve shown it to a few selected people and the feedback has been it’s definitely the most emotional and maybe the best of the three so far.”

That’s a big claim, considering the franchise has already cemented itself as a box office juggernaut. But Cameron genuinely believes in what they’ve crafted. He continued:

“We’ll find out, you know, but I feel pretty good about it, and the work is exceptional from the actors. It’s pretty heart-wrenching in a good way.”

This third installment brings back Sam Worthington, Zoe Saldaña, Sigourney Weaver, and Stephen Lang as the saga returns to Pandora. This time, the story will introduce the Ash People, a new Na’vi faction tied to the planet’s volcanic regions. It looks like a darker, more intense chapter in the Avatar universe.

Cameron goes on to make it clear that he isn’t interested in playing it safe. He said that he’s well aware of the risks that come with pushing creative boundaries for films like these:

“It’s a tricky thing. We could be getting high on our own supply here, and everybody who looks at it goes, ‘F*ck, that’s not what I signed up for.’ But if you’re not making brave choices, you’re wasting everybody’s time and money. That alone is not sufficient to create success, but it’s necessary. You’ve got to break the mold every fricking time.”

Cameron has two more sequels mapped out beyond Fire and Ash, but as of right now, we’re waiting to see if the third film delivers on the emotional weight and bold storytelling that Cameron is talking about.

Avatar: Fire and Ash lands in theaters on December 19, 2025.
